Subject: [PATCH 4.9 27/32] RDMA/cm: Update num_paths in cma_resolve_iboe_route error flow

From: Avihai Horon <[email protected]>

commit 987914ab841e2ec281a35b54348ab109b4c0bb4e upstream.

After a successful allocation of path_rec, num_paths is set to 1, but any
error after such allocation will leave num_paths uncleared.

This causes to de-referencing a NULL pointer later on. Hence, num_paths
needs to be set back to 0 if such an error occurs.

The following crash from syzkaller revealed it.

Subject: [PATCH 4.9 01/32] l2tp: ensure sessions are freed after their PPPOL2TP socket

From: Guillaume Nault <[email protected]>

commit cdd10c9627496ad25c87ce6394e29752253c69d3 upstream.

If l2tp_tunnel_delete() or l2tp_tunnel_closeall() deletes a session
right after pppol2tp_release() orphaned its socket, then the 'sock'
variable of the pppol2tp_session_close() callback is NULL. Yet the
session is still used by pppol2tp_release().

Therefore we need to take an extra reference in any case, to prevent
l2tp_tunnel_delete() or l2tp_tunnel_closeall() from freeing the session.

Since the pppol2tp_session_close() callback is only set if the session
is associated to a PPPOL2TP socket and that both l2tp_tunnel_delete()
and l2tp_tunnel_closeall() hold the PPPOL2TP socket before calling
pppol2tp_session_close(), we're sure that pppol2tp_session_close() and
pppol2tp_session_destruct() are paired and called in the right order.
So the reference taken by the former will be released by the later.

Subject: [PATCH 4.9 02/32] l2tp: fix race between l2tp_session_delete() and l2tp_tunnel_closeall()

From: Guillaume Nault <[email protected]>

commit b228a94066406b6c456321d69643b0d7ce11cfa6 upstream.

There are several ways to remove L2TP sessions:

* deleting a session explicitly using the netlink interface (with
L2TP_CMD_SESSION_DELETE),
* deleting the session's parent tunnel (either by closing the
tunnel's file descriptor or using the netlink interface),
* closing the PPPOL2TP file descriptor of a PPP pseudo-wire.

In some cases, when these methods are used concurrently on the same
session, the session can be removed twice, leading to use-after-free
bugs.

This patch adds a 'dead' flag, used by l2tp_session_delete() and
l2tp_tunnel_closeall() to prevent them from stepping on each other's
toes.

The session deletion path used when closing a PPPOL2TP file descriptor
doesn't need to be adapted. It already has to ensure that a session
remains valid for the lifetime of its PPPOL2TP file descriptor.
So it takes an extra reference on the session in the ->session_close()
callback (pppol2tp_session_close()), which is eventually dropped
in the ->sk_destruct() callback of the PPPOL2TP socket
(pppol2tp_session_destruct()).
Still, __l2tp_session_unhash() and l2tp_session_queue_purge() can be
called twice and even concurrently for a given session, but thanks to
proper locking and re-initialisation of list fields, this is not an
issue.

Subject: [PATCH 4.9 24/32] ceph: remove the extra slashes in the server path

From: Xiubo Li <[email protected]>

commit 4fbc0c711b2464ee1551850b85002faae0b775d5 upstream.

It's possible to pass the mount helper a server path that has more
than one contiguous slash character. For example:

$ mount -t ceph 192.168.195.165:40176:/// /mnt/cephfs/

In the MDS server side the extra slashes of the server path will be
treated as snap dir, and then we can get the following debug logs:

ceph: mount opening path //
ceph: open_root_inode opening '//'
ceph: fill_trace 0000000059b8a3bc is_dentry 0 is_target 1
ceph: alloc_inode 00000000dc4ca00b
ceph: get_inode created new inode 00000000dc4ca00b 1.ffffffffffffffff ino 1
ceph: get_inode on 1=1.ffffffffffffffff got 00000000dc4ca00b

And then when creating any new file or directory under the mount
point, we can hit the following BUG_ON in ceph_fill_trace():

BUG_ON(ceph_snap(dir) != dvino.snap);

Have the client ignore the extra slashes in the server path when
mounting. This will also canonicalize the path, so that identical mounts
can be consilidated.

1) "//mydir1///mydir//"
2) "/mydir1/mydir"
3) "/mydir1/mydir/"

Regardless of the internal treatment of these paths, the kernel still
stores the original string including the leading '/' for presentation
to userland.

Subject: [PATCH 4.9 17/32] slcan: Dont transmit uninitialized stack data in padding

From: Richard Palethorpe <[email protected]>

[ Upstream commit b9258a2cece4ec1f020715fe3554bc2e360f6264 ]

struct can_frame contains some padding which is not explicitly zeroed in
slc_bump. This uninitialized data will then be transmitted if the stack
initialization hardening feature is not enabled (CONFIG_INIT_STACK_ALL).

This commit just zeroes the whole struct including the padding.

Subject: [PATCH 4.9 19/32] random: always use batched entropy for get_random_u{32,64}

From: Jason A. Donenfeld <[email protected]>

commit 69efea712f5b0489e67d07565aad5c94e09a3e52 upstream.

It turns out that RDRAND is pretty slow. Comparing these two
constructions:

for (i = 0; i < CHACHA_BLOCK_SIZE; i += sizeof(ret))
arch_get_random_long(&ret);

and

long buf[CHACHA_BLOCK_SIZE / sizeof(long)];
extract_crng((u8 *)buf);

it amortizes out to 352 cycles per long for the top one and 107 cycles
per long for the bottom one, on Coffee Lake Refresh, Intel Core i9-9880H.

And importantly, the top one has the drawback of not benefiting from the
real rng, whereas the bottom one has all the nice benefits of using our
own chacha rng. As get_random_u{32,64} gets used in more places (perhaps
beyond what it was originally intended for when it was introduced as
get_random_{int,long} back in the md5 monstrosity era), it seems like it
might be a good thing to strengthen its posture a tiny bit. Doing this
should only be stronger and not any weaker because that pool is already
initialized with a bunch of rdrand data (when available). This way, we
get the benefits of the hardware rng as well as our own rng.

Another benefit of this is that we no longer hit pitfalls of the recent
stream of AMD bugs in RDRAND. One often used code pattern for various
things is:

do {
val = get_random_u32();
} while (hash_table_contains_key(val));

That recent AMD bug rendered that pattern useless, whereas we're really
very certain that chacha20 output will give pretty distributed numbers,
no matter what.

So, this simplification seems better both from a security perspective
and from a performance perspective.
